在Linux环境下,如何一步步搭建Cacti监控系统,并集成SNMP服务与RRDTool进行网络设备监控?
时间: 2024-11-14 17:33:22 浏览: 25
为了搭建一个功能完备的Cacti监控系统,推荐参考《Cacti中文完全指南:安装配置与使用详解》。通过该指南,用户可以按照详细的步骤安装Cacti,并配置SNMP服务与RRDTool,实现网络设备的实时监控。
参考资源链接:[Cacti中文完全指南:安装配置与使用详解](https://wenku.csdn.net/doc/omrgjfjiv2?spm=1055.2569.3001.10343)
首先,需要确保你的Linux系统中已经安装了Apache、PHP、MySQL以及RRDTool。这些是Cacti正常运行的基础组件。接下来,按照以下步骤进行Cacti安装与配置:
1. 安装必要的软件包:可以通过包管理器安装Apache、PHP、MySQL和RRDTool,确保所有组件都是最新版本。
2. 获取并安装Cacti:下载Cacti源代码包,解压并执行安装脚本,完成初步配置。
3. 配置SNMP服务:确保目标网络设备支持SNMP,并在Linux系统上安装并配置SNMP服务。这通常涉及到编辑配置文件,并设置适当的权限和访问控制。
4. 配置RRDTool:安装RRDTool后,根据Cacti的安装向导,选择合适的RRDTool版本,并进行必要的配置。
5. 配置Cacti以使用SNMP和RRDTool:进入Cacti的Web界面,创建数据源、主机模板,并将SNMP作为数据收集器。
6. 创建图形和数据采集:在Cacti中定义图表模板,并设置数据采集的频率和时间范围。
7. 测试监控系统:执行测试数据采集任务,确保一切工作正常,最后通过定时任务(CRON job)自动化数据采集和图表更新。
通过这些步骤,你可以搭建起一个稳定运行的Cacti监控系统,有效地监控网络设备的状态。如果需要更深入的理解和高级配置,建议详细阅读《Cacti中文完全指南:安装配置与使用详解》。这份资源不仅包括安装与基础配置,还涵盖了模板制作、插件开发等高级主题,是深入学习Cacti的宝贵资料。
参考资源链接:[Cacti中文完全指南:安装配置与使用详解](https://wenku.csdn.net/doc/omrgjfjiv2?spm=1055.2569.3001.10343)
阅读全文